The German Chancellor says Ireland is a “shining example” of how the European Union will emerge from the financial crisis.

However after a meeting with the Taoiseach in Berlin today Angela Merkel said it would be up to Eurozone Finance Ministers to make Irish debt more manageable.

The subject of an Irish bank debt deal was not strictly on the agenda for talks between Enda Kenny and Angela Merkel today.

But both leaders spoke about it after the meeting.

Awaiting outcome of talks

Mrs. Merkel said it would be up to Eurozone Finance Ministers to address the question of what might be done to improve the sustainability of Irish sovereign debt.

She said we would have to wait and see the outcome of talks between the Finance Ministers but she also described Ireland as a shining example of how the EU will emerge from crisis stronger than when it went in.

Taoiseach Enda Kenny said the German Chancellor had reaffirmed the Irish special case for a bank debt deal and said more clarity on how our position could be improved would be helpful.
